Originally Posted by Steve View Post
When you say that, do you ever find customers get fixated on that number and if you price a job higher, they tend to balk and complain?
Nobody really ever fixates on the price. Since it is a minimum, they already know how much they will potentially have to shell out. In my ads I put a ballpark range of a minimum $125-$350. So if I'm slightly higher then the minimum people don't balk. I also forgot to mention that these are for average family homes with standard front and backyards. Properties that have over an acre of weeds or additional trimming or any service will need to be estimated. The price will most likely be higher then $350. If I quote $750 for it they may say ok, in which I can work and profit, or if they say no then I don't have to do all that crazy work. Hope this answers your question.
